Chemical reactivity : The substances which react violently or produce flame on contact with water can be given suitable chemical treatment to convert them into nonreactive form before running into the drainage.
Example: Sodium metal.
Those substances which generate heat on mixing with water are treated carefully with large quantity of water in a safe area.
Example: Calcium oxide.
Acidic chemical wastes are first treated with large quantity of sodium carbonate anddhen with a large quantity of water. The treatment with sodium carbonate neutralises the acid since the former is a base.
